What are atoms that have different masses but the number of protons?

Atoms that have different masses but the same number of protons are called isotopes. Isotopes of an element have the same number of protons, which determines the element's identity, but a different number of neutrons, leading to variations in atomic mass.

What's the difference between an atomic number in the mass number of an Atom?

All the atoms of a particular element have the same atomic number (number of protons). The atoms of different elements have different numbers of protons. For example, all oxygen atoms have 8 protons and all sodium atoms have 11 protons. The mass number of an atom is the total number of protons and neutrons it contains.


Atoms of different elements are different because they have different numbers of what type of particle?

Atoms of different elements are different because they have different numbers of protons in their nuclei. Protons carry a positive charge and determine the element's identity.

Do all aluminum atoms have the same number of protons?

yes, all aluminum atoms have the same number of protons. The number of protons in an atom give it its identity. Isotopes are different atoms of the same element with the same number of protons, but a different number of neutrons.


Can atoms of different elements have the same number of protons be from the same element?

No. Each type of atom (element) has its own unique number of protons, which is called the atomic number. Atoms of the same element will always have the same atomic number (number of protons). Atoms of different elements will never have the same atomic number (number of protons).
